Judit Polgar vs Susan Polgar
Melody Amber Rapid 2nd (1993) (rapid), Monte Carlo MNC, rd 2, Mar-27
Sicilian Defense: O'Kelly Variation. Normal System Zagorovsky Line (B28)  ·  1-0
